A Minnesota state senator was arrested early Monday on suspicion of first-degree burglary — hundreds of miles from her home turf.

Nicole Mitchell, a 49-year-old first-term Democrat who reps the Twin Cities suburbs of Woodbury and Maplewood, was taken into custody after a homeowner called police in Detroit Lakes — 220 miles to the northwest — to report an intruder, according to local reports.
